Methyl piperazine-2-carboxylate
Methyl piperazine-2-carboxylate is a potent small-molecule activator of the METTL3/METTL14/WTAP methyltransferase complex. It is used in research to study m6A RNA methylation, having been shown to enhance m6A levels in HIV-1 RNA and increase viral p24 production in vitro.
